Hezbollah already spent $10 million, Nasrallah says

According to a Reuters story, Hezbollah has spent more than $10 million on subsidized fuel for people in Lebanon. This is a significant change from past policies.

In a televised address, Nasrallah said his organization had given away $2.6 million worth of gasoline in the past year to Lebanese NGOs, municipalities, hospitals, and other organizations. The total amount of money saved for these different groups was more than seven and a half million dollars.

Hezbollah has imported Iranian fuel for the first time through Syria since October of 2018. The initiative is allegedly aimed at addressing shortages in Lebanon due to its ongoing economic crisis.
